Discover Impactful Work:

This is an impactful role for the organization requiring the ability to truly partner with business leaders supporting/driving tactical and strategic initiatives. This is an exciting opportunity for a highly motivated self-starter who has strong and well-rounded HR background to progress their career as an HR Manager. As a trusted advisor to the site, business and functional leaders, this role will guide and take action in all aspects of HR including: Performance Management, Employee Relations, Compensation, Engagement and Retention.

Key Responsibilities 

·Provides high level HR expertise, support and coaching to managers on HR policies and processes, people management, and career development 

·Builds credibility and develops trusted relationships 

·Coaches managers on issues including application of HR policies and processes, restructuring, investigations, and other employee issues. 

·Works with the talent acquisition team to drive recruitment efforts 

·Conduct compensation analysis in partnership with subject matter authorities to resolve local compensation needs and actions. 

·Support the HR platforms (i.e. talent acquisition, compensation, etc.) with large scale initiatives and annual processes and partnering with appropriate HRBPs

·Participate in the broader regional HR team to drive HR projects and initiatives. 

·Drive manager and employee Self-Service adoption on HR processes and highly repeatable functional tasks 

·Perform other duties as assigned. 

Education

Bachelor’s degree in human resources, business administration, or a related field 

Master’s degree preferred 

Experience

Generally, at least 5 years of HR work experience or equivalent work experience required

Compensation and Benefits

The salary range estimated for this position based in New York is $93,800.00–$125,000.00.

This position may also be eligible to receive a variable annual bonus based on company, team, and/or individual performance results in accordance with company policy. We offer a comprehensive Total Rewards package that our U.S. colleagues and their families can count on, which includes:

  • A choice of national medical and dental plans, and a national vision plan, including health incentive programs

  • Employee assistance and family support programs, including commuter benefits and tuition reimbursement

  • At least 120 hours paid time off (PTO), 10 paid holidays annually, paid parental leave (3 weeks for bonding and 8 weeks for caregiver leave), accident and life insurance, and short- and long-term disability in accordance with company policy

  • Retirement and savings programs, such as our competitive 401(k) U.S. retirement savings plan

  • Employees’ Stock Purchase Plan (ESPP) offers eligible colleagues the opportunity to purchase company stock at a discount
